{"ts":"2026-06-02T05:12:21.127Z","narrative":"HEADLINE: Article pipeline producing with self-healing active, but external APIs failing and defect detectors may be blind to emerging quality issues. | STATUS: yellow | WHAT'S HAPPENING: The editorial agent is generating articles (6 success, 22 fail — high failure rate noted) and the QC/Polish agents successfully improved an article to SEO 103. The self-improving loop fired: \"product-name-truncation\" hit 25 (well past 5-trigger) and \"itemlist-doubled-best\" triggered at 6. Multiple external services are failing: DataForSEO analytics (HTTP 402/403), Google Sheets mirror (403 permission denied), Apify (quota exceeded), and IndexNow (403 unauthorized). These are degrading observability and distribution, not blocking generation. | WHAT'S NOT HAPPENING (but should be): The defect class \"rewrite-seo-regression\" shows 0 findings in 24h despite heavy edit activity that pushed scores from 99→103 — this detector may be too narrow or miscalibrated. \"live-thin-h2-count\" and \"post-rewrite-xss-detected\" also silent; editorial failures (22) aren't surfacing as specific defect classes. The 22 editorial agent failures lack diagnostic breakdown. | RECOMMENDED ACTION: Calibrate \"rewrite-seo-regression\" detector to catch score inflation without","context":{"recentLogCount":80,"editorialStatsToday":{"success":6,"fail":22,"skipped":0},"findingsByClass":{"rewrite-fragment-not-document":4,"rewrite-seo-regression":0,"rewrite-jsonld-regression":0,"rewrite-wirecutter-voice":0,"rewrite-salvage-failed":0,"itemlist-doubled-best":6,"product-name-truncation":25,"missing-why-we-like-blurb":25,"faq-near-duplicate-questions":12,"duplicate-top-picks-headings":3,"prepub-jsonld-severe":0,"live-title-orphan-modifier":25,"live-thin-h2-count":0,"live-missing-faq-coverage":25,"post-rewrite-xss-detected":0}}}